Belemnite is an extinct group of marine cephalopods that lived millions of years ago during the Mesozoic era. Belemnites are often found as fossilized remnants of their internal skeletons, known as guards, which are hard, bullet-shaped structures that resemble a small bullet or pencil. These fossils are commonly found in sedimentary rocks and are sometimes polished and used as decorative items or amulets.
